Gaza: According to medical sources, the death toll of civilians killed in the besieged Gaza Strip since the beginning of the bloody Israeli aggression on October 7th, 2023 has reached 33091, most of whom were children and women. Sources added that the number of people wounded in the ongoing aggression has risen to 75750. To be noted, the occupation forces have committed five massacres against families in the Strip during the last 24 hours., which resulted in the killing of 54 citizens, and the wounding of 82 others. Several victims are still trapped under the rubble or scattered on the roads. Ambulance and rescue teams remain unable to reach them, said sources. Source: Palestine news & Information Agency – WAFA
